프록시 서버 인증
MATLAB®은 다음과 같은 웹 서비스 인터페이스에 대한 프로그래밍 인터페이스를 제공합니다.
RESTful(Representational state transfer) — RESTful 웹 서비스에서 내용을 읽어오려면 웹 서비스 항목에 있는
webread
,webwrite
및websave
함수를 사용합니다.HTTP(Hypertext Transfer Protocol) — 고급 HTTP 메시징 의미 체계를 구현하려면 MATLAB에서 HTTP 사용하기 항목의 API를 사용합니다.
서버에 대해 인증하려면 Server Authentication 항목을 참조하십시오.
RESTful 웹 서비스
MATLAB은 기본 인증, 다이제스트 인증, NTLM 프록시 인증 유형을 지원합니다. Windows® 플랫폼에서 MATLAB은 Kerberos도 지원합니다. 프록시 서버 설정을 지정하려면 다음 중 하나를 선택하십시오.
웹 기본 설정을 사용하여 값을 지정하면 MATLAB이 시스템 설정을 무시합니다.
HTTP 웹 서비스
MATLAB은 기본 인증, 다이제스트 인증, NTLM 프록시 인증 유형을 지원합니다. Windows 플랫폼에서 MATLAB은 Kerberos도 지원합니다. 프록시 서버 설정을 지정하려면 다음 중 하나를 선택하십시오.
matlab.net.http.HTTPOptions
객체에 ProxyURI를 지정하는 경우 Credentials에 Username 속성 및 Password 속성을 설정하십시오.
MATLAB은 이 목록에 있는 첫 번째 설정을 선택합니다.
프록시 서버 설정에 MATLAB 웹 기본 설정 사용하기
MATLAB 웹 기본 설정을 사용하여 프록시 서버 설정을 지정할 수 있습니다.
참고
웹 기본 설정의 설정은 시스템 설정보다 우선합니다.
프록시 서버 설정을 지정하려면 다음을 수행하십시오.
홈 탭의 환경 섹션에서
기본 설정을 클릭합니다. MATLAB > 웹을 선택합니다.
프록시 서버를 사용하여 인터넷 연결 체크박스를 선택합니다.
프록시 호스트와 프록시 포트의 값을 지정합니다.
호스트에 사용할 수 있는 형식의 예로는
172.16.10.8
과ourproxy
를 들 수 있습니다. 포트에는 정수만 입력하십시오(예:22
). 프록시 서버의 값을 모를 경우에는 시스템 관리자나 네트워크 관리자에게 문의하십시오.프록시 서버를 사용하는 데 사용자 이름과 비밀번호가 필요한 경우에는 인증과 함께 프록시 사용 체크박스를 선택하십시오. 그런 다음 프록시 사용자 이름과 비밀번호를 입력합니다.
연결 테스트 버튼을 클릭하여 설정이 제대로 동작하는지 확인합니다.
MATLAB이
https://www.mathworks.com
에 연결을 시도합니다.MATLAB이 인터넷에 액세스할 수 있으면 버튼 옆에 성공! 메시지가 나타납니다.
MATLAB이 인터넷에 액세스할 수 없으면 버튼 옆에 실패! 메시지가 나타납니다. 입력한 값을 수정한 후 다시 시도하십시오. 그럼에도 여전히 연결할 수 없으면 MATLAB 라이선스를 인증할 때 사용한 값을 사용해 보십시오.
확인을 클릭하여 변경 사항을 적용합니다.
MATLAB을 다시 시작하여 변경 사항을 활성화합니다.
프록시 서버 설정에 시스템 설정 사용하기
MATLAB 웹 기본 설정에 프록시가 지정되지 않으면 MATLAB은 운영 체제 기본 설정에 지정된 프록시를 사용합니다.
운영 체제 | 시스템 프록시 설정 |
---|---|
Windows | 설정의 |
macOS | 시스템 기본 설정의 |
Linux® | 환경 변수 |
시스템 기본 설정에 프록시 서버 설정을 지정하려면 Windows, Linux 또는 macOS 운영 체제 설명서를 참조하십시오.
MATLAB은 Windows에 구성한 프록시 예외를 고려하지 않습니다.
참고 항목
matlab.net.http.HTTPOptions
| matlab.net.http.Credentials